Определите понятие открытой компьютерной сети и уровни взаимодействия в открытых компьютерных сетях. 
";


Мы поможем в написании ваших работ!



ЗНАЕТЕ ЛИ ВЫ?

Определите понятие открытой компьютерной сети и уровни взаимодействия в открытых компьютерных сетях.



Открытая компьютерная сеть - сеть компьютеров, к которой (теоретически) может присоединиться любое лицо, имеющее соответствующее оборудование.

Открытые сети реализованы как правило на использовании общих сетевых стандартов открытых систем (OSI). В таких сетях взаимодействие делится на 7 уровней или слоев: прикладной, представительный, сеансовый, транспортный, сетевой, канальный и физический. Каждый из уровней имеет дело с одним определенным аспектом взаимодействия.

Физический уровень. Этот уровень имеет дело с передачей битов по физическим каналам, таким, например, как коаксиальный кабель, витая пара или оптоволоконный кабель.

Функции физического уровня реализуются во всех устройствах, подключенных к сети. Со стороны компьютера функции физического уровня выполняются сетевым адаптером.

Канальный уровень. Одной из задач канального уровня является проверка доступности среды передачи. Другой задачей канального уровня является реализация механизмов обнаружения и коррекции ошибок. Для этого на канальном уровне биты группируются в наборы, называемые кадрами (frames). Хотя канальный уровень и обеспечивает доставку кадра между любыми двумя узлами локальной сети, он это делает только в сети с совершенно определенной топологией связей, именно той топологией, для которой он был разработан.

Примерами протоколов канального уровня являются протоколы Ethernet, Token Ring, FDD

Сетевой уровень. Этот уровень служит для создания транспортной системы, объединяющей несколько сетей, причем эти сети могут использовать совершенно различные принципы передачи сообщений между конечными узлами и обладать произвольной структурой связей. Поскольку протокол канального уровня локальных сетей обеспечивает доставку данных между любыми узлами только в сети с соответствующей типовой топологией. Это ограничение не позволяет строить сети с развитой структурой, например, сети, объединяющие несколько сетей предприятия в единую сеть. Для решения подобных проблем используется сетевой уровень.

Примерами протоколов сетевого уровня являются протокол межсетевого взаимодействия IP стека TCP/IP

Транспортный уровень. На пути от отправителя к получателю пакеты могут быть искажены или утеряны. Хотя некоторые приложения имеют собственные средства обработки ошибок, существуют и такие, которые предпочитают сразу иметь дело с надежным соединением. Работа транспортного уровня заключается в том, чтобы обеспечить приложениям или верхним уровням стека – прикладному и сеансовому – передачу данных с требуемой степенью надежности. В качестве примера транспортных протоколов можно привести протоколы TCP и UDP стека TCP/IP.

Сеансовый уровень. Сеансовый уровень обеспечивает управление диалогом между двумя узлами сети и предоставляет средства синхронизации. Последние позволяют вставлять контрольные точки в длинные передачи, чтобы в случае отказа можно было вернуться назад к последней контрольной точке, вместо того, чтобы начинать все с начала.

Уровень представления. Этот уровень обеспечивает гарантию того, что информация, передаваемая прикладным уровнем, будет понятна прикладному уровню в другой системе. При необходимости уровень представления выполняет преобразование форматов данных в некоторый общий формат представления, а на приеме, соответственно, выполняет обратное преобразование. Таким образом, прикладные уровни могут преодолеть, например, синтаксические различия в представлении данных.

Уровень представления. Этот уровень обеспечивает гарантию того, что информация, передаваемая прикладным уровнем, будет понятна прикладному уровню в другой системе. При необходимости уровень представления выполняет преобразование форматов данных в некоторый общий формат представления, а на приеме, соответственно, выполняет обратное преобразование. Таким образом, прикладные уровни могут преодолеть, например, синтаксические различия в представлении данных. На этом уровне может выполняться шифрование и дешифрование данных, благодаря которому секретность обмена данными обеспечивается сразу для всех прикладных сервисов. Примером протокола, работающего на уровне представления, является протокол Secure Socket Layer (SSL), который обеспечивает секретный обмен сообщениями для протоколов прикладного уровня стека TCP/IP.

Прикладной уровень. Прикладной уровень – это в действительности просто набор разнообразных протоколов, с помощью которых пользователи сети получают доступ к разделяемым ресурсам, таким как файлы, принтеры или Web-страницы, а также организуют свою совместную работу, например, с помощью протокола электронной почты

Существует большое количество протоколов прикладного уровня. Например Telnet, FTP, HTTP.

 



Поделиться:


Последнее изменение этой страницы: 2016-12-17; просмотров: 550; Нарушение авторского права страницы; Мы поможем в написании вашей работы!

infopedia.su Все материалы представленные на сайте исключительно с целью ознакомления читателями и не преследуют коммерческих целей или нарушение авторских прав. Обратная связь - 3.135.216.174 (0.004 с.)